Matt Rambeau is officially a big brotherto a robot! Matts super-computer-genius dad is always getting cool tech stuff in the mail, but the latest box Matt opens contains the most impressive thing hes ever seen: a bionically modified lifeform that looks human and calls Matt brother (in French)!
Norman turns out to be a bit of an attention hog and a showoff, but Matts still psyched to have a robotic siblingeven if he flirts with (ugh) girls. Then strange things start to happen. First a computer worm causes Normanto goberserk, and then odd men start showing up in unusual places. Matt soon realizes that someone is trying to steal the robotcorrectionhis brother!
In this zany, action-packed story with spies, skateboards, and plenty of artificial intelligence, acclaimed author Evan Kuhlman gets to the heart (and motherboard) of one of the most special relationships known to man (or machine): brotherhood.

Evan Kuhlman is the author of Brother from a Box, the critically acclaimed The Last Invisible Boy, and the critically acclaimed novel for adults Wolf Boy. He lives in Ohio. Visit him at EvanKuhlman.com.
